- Bandana ManAug 22, 2023 · 2 years agoFor beginners in the cryptocurrency space, I would recommend using the Ledger Nano S offline wallet. It is a popular choice among users due to its user-friendly interface and strong security features. The Ledger Nano S sup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ies and offers a simple setup process. With its hardware-based security, your private keys are stored offline, providing an extra layer of protection against hacking and malware attacks. Overall, the Ledger Nano S is a great option for beginners who prioritize security and ease of use.
- Nada Radulović PetrovićOct 05, 2020 · 5 years agoIf you're a beginner in the cryptocurrency space and looking for an offline wallet, I suggest considering the Trezor Model T. It is a user-friendly and secure hardware wallet that supports a wide range of cryptocurrencies. The Trezor Model T features a touch screen display and a simple setup process, making it easy for beginners to navigate. With its strong security measures, including passphrase protection and two-factor authentication, the Trezor Model T provides a reliable solution for storing your digital assets offline.
